How are students placed in swimming groups if it’s not by level?
When placing new students into ReadyGoSwim group classes in Round Rock, Pflugerville, and the surrounding Austin area, we carefully consider both age and skill level.
Students are grouped primarily by age, usually within one to two years, while also making sure their skill level is a good fit. Our instructors tailor lessons to each student’s needs, so children of varying abilities can progress together confidently.
If a group is too advanced for a beginner, we place them in a class that matches their skills and comfort level. Plus, students have the option to continue with the same instructor after each 8-week session, which helps build confidence, consistency, and stronger student-instructor relationships.
Why We Start Non-Parent-Assisted Swim Lessons at Age 2
We begin non-parent-assisted swimming at age 2 because toddlers are developmentally ready to learn independence in the water while still being safe and supported. At this age:
-
Children have the motor skills and coordination needed to begin practicing kicks, floats, and basic strokes on their own.
-
They are old enough to follow simple instructions, which allows instructors to guide them safely without a parent in the pool.
-
Starting early helps toddlers gain confidence in their abilities, making the transition to independent swimming much smoother.
-
Waiting too long can make it harder for children to separate from parents, slowing progress and confidence in the water.
By age 2, children are ready to explore, play, and learn in the water independently, setting a strong foundation for safe swimming and long-term skill development.
